黑马程序员技术交流社区

标题: 求答案 [打印本页]

作者: shilu    时间: 2015-10-12 09:13
标题: 求答案
enum MyEnum {
       ZHANGSAN(1,"zhangsan"), LISI(2, "lisi"), WANGWU(3,"wangwu");
       private MyEnum(int age,String name) {
              this.name = name;
              this.age = age;
       }
       private int age;
       private String name;
       public voidsetName(String name) {
              this.name = name;
       }
       public String getName(){
              return name;
       }
       public void setAge(intage) {
              this.age = age;
       }
       public int getAge() {
              return age;
       }
}
public class Test {
       public static voiduseEnum(MyEnum enumType) {
              switch (enumType){
              case LISI:
                     System.out.println("LISI的名字是:" + enumType.getName());
                     return;
              case WANGWU:
                     System.out.println("WANGWU的名字是:" +MyEnum.WANGWU.getName());
                     return;
              default:
                     System.out.println("thisis default");
                     return;
              }
       }
       public static voidmain(String[] args) {
              useEnum(MyEnum.LISI);
              useEnum(MyEnum.WANGWU);
              useEnum(MyEnum.ZHANGSAN);
       }
}

作者: 布鲁兹老爷    时间: 2015-10-12 10:32
你这个是java吧?




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2